New Nose Drip Crash Diet Gaining Popularity among Brides-To-Be

An increasing number of brides-to-be are going on an extreme weight loss regime, called the K-E diet, which requires women to wear nose tubes that deliver 800 calories of food a day, according to various media reports.
Doctors claim that the feeding tube diet will shed patients about 10 to 20 pounds in just ten days. The K-E diet involves inserting a small feeding tube into the nose and down the esophagus that delivers protein and fat mixed with water and no carbohydrates, according to The New York Times.
The treatment costs Rupees 30,000, and works by a process called ketosis that makes the body burn fat instead of sugar, and leaves the muscles intact.
Dr. Pietro said that the diet does not involve hospitalization or doctor supervision, and patients are simply given a bag filled with food solution and a nasogastric tube.

“It is a hunger-free, effective way of dieting,” Dr. Di Pietro told ABC. “Within a few hours and your hunger and appetite go away completely, so patients are actually not hungry at all for the whole 10 days. That’s what is so amazing about this diet.”
The tubes are removable for one hour a day, and patients can drink water, tea or coffee throughout the day.
According to Dr. Di Pietro, the diet has no significant side effects, and main side effects are just bad breath and some constipation because there is no fiber in the food solution. However, he adds that patients with kidney disorders should not try the KE-Diet.
The revolutionary diet has been gaining popularity in Italy and Spain, where it is called the KEN Diet and in the United Kingdom in the past year, according to the Daily Mail.
“This could be the most shocking, controversial diet ever to reach Britain,” Leah Hardy of The Daily Mail wrote in last month. “It is a regime so extreme, so drastic; it makes Lighter Life’s shakes-only system look like a daily five-course banquet. The KEN, or Ketogenic Enteral Nutrition diet, involves eating absolutely nothing at all.”
The recent U.S. launch of the K-E Diet has gained much popularity with women looking to lose weight, especially among brides-to-be.
“I don’t have all of the time on the planet just to focus an hour and a half a day to exercise so I came to the doctor, I saw the diet, and I said, ‘You know what? Why not? Let me try it,” 41-year-old bride-to-be Jessica Schnaider told ABC News. “It was emotionally difficult, the 10 days of not eating.”
Schnaider was only on the diet for eight days, and lost 10 pounds.
Dr. Di Pietro said that he was initially hesitant to offer the diet to people anyone looking to lose a few pounds, but he has now expanded his client base since began providing the K-E diet.
“At first I decided not to do it for people who just want to lose a few pounds. But then I thought, why should I say five or ten pounds are not enough? People want to be perfect,” he told the Times.
Gianfranco Cappello of the La Sapienza Hospital at the University of Rome, who invented the diet, has successfully treated over 40,000 patients who have lost drastic weight in just a matter of days.
“If you lose the weight too quickly your mind is not going to be able to catch up with a newer, skinnier you,” psychoanalyst Bethany Marshall of Beverly Hills, Calif. told ABC News.
Other dieticians are doctors say that the diet is not so unique.
Dr. Scott Shikora, the director of the Center for Metabolic Health and Bariatric Surgery at Brigham and Women’s Hospital in Boston said any regime that restricts calories will lead to weight loss. “The novelty is, they shove a tube in your nose,” he told the Times.


“It doesn’t matter if it’s through a tube, a straw, a meal plan,” he said. “They all work, if someone goes from 3,000 calories a day to 800.”

Ketogenic Diet

The ketogenic diet is a treatment that can help many children with seizures. It is a medical therapy requiring the supervision of a specialized dietitian and neurologist. This carefully calculated diet can be quite high in fat, adequate in protein and low in carbohydrates when compared to a usual diet. Calories are also precisely calculated to support appropriate growth. The diet is not nutritionally complete on its own and will require the use of vitamin and mineral supplementation.
The diet initiation often requires a brief hospital admission. Fine tuning and maintaining the diet to achieve optimal seizure control is monitored on an outpatient basis. The length of time that a child requires ketogenic diet therapy remains undetermined and will need to be discussed with your dietitian and neurologist during regular follow up visits.
A discussion with your pediatric neurologist will help you determine if you or your child is a candidate for ketogenic diet therapy. The Standard Ketogenic Diet (SKD)


What is keto?
The ketogenic diet is a high-fat, adequate-protein, low-carbohydrate diet. The diet mimics aspects of starvation by forcing the body to burn fats rather than carbohydrates. Normally, the carbohydrates contained in food are converted into glucose, which is then transported around the body and is particularly important in fueling brain function. However, if there is very little carbohydrate in the diet, the liver converts fat into fatty acids and ketone bodies. The ketone bodies pass into the brain and replace glucose as an energy source. Ketosis is the state characterized by elevated levels of ketone bodies in the blood. Very simply put ketosis is when your body stops using glucose for energy and instead uses fat broken down into ketones.

Will a ketogenic diet work for me?
Probably. Some people respond better to it than others, but most people seem to respond to it pretty well. Sometimes people have problems in the beginning (fuzziness in the head and problems concentrating are the common complaints with these people) and can’t seem to make the adjustment. If you’re one of these people the diet may not be worth it for you. Most of the time, however, those feelings only last for a few days to a week and are most severe the first time you go into ketosis.
I have diabetes, is keto good for me?
Diabetes Type I may benefit from ketosis, but it might not be the most ideal diet for someone with the disorder. Anyone with Diabetes Type I who is looking to lose weight should seek guidance from a physician on the topic firstly and understand any advice taken from this reddit on the subject is not professional.
If someone with Diabetes Type I decides to follow keto or low-carb they should be sure to keep a close eye on their blood sugar because ketoacidosis is a dangerous state that can occur in a person with Diabetes Type I.
Why does the keto or low-carb diet work?
The carbohydrate hypothesis lends to the idea that chronically elevated insulin levels lead to fat gain since insulin makes you store fat as part of blood sugar regulation. When insulin levels are controlled through the keto diet, your body releases fat from your storage cells and burns the fat off.
How do I get started?
Pretty simply just start limiting your net daily carb intake to 50g or less. This is adequate for most people but you may need to go lower. Your macro-nutrient goals should be about 60% fat, 35% protein and the other 5% carbs. It’s OK if the fat and protein numbers fluctuate but keep your carb intake to 5% or less. This means you’ll be eating things like whole eggs, fish, beef, chicken and turkey, green vegetables, extra virgin olive oil, cheese, butter, cream, nuts, seeds and, of course, bacon.
How do I know if I’m in ketosis?
The short answer is that if your carb intake is low enough you’ll be in ketosis. It may take a couple of weeks the first time. Ketostix can show you if you’re in ketosis by measuring the excess ketones in your urine. If you’re hydrated well enough or if you’re using all the ketones for energy you could be in ketosis without getting a positive result on the ketositx. Some people notice a metallic/acetone taste in their mouth or a strong smell of their urine.
How long should I do keto?
For as long as it’s working for you or until you reach your goals. If you find you’re regularly running out of energy but still haven’t reached your fat loss goals you might want to switch to a CKD or TKD.
How many carbs should I be eating?
A ketogenic diet is generally one with fewer than 50g of carbs making up no more than 10% of your calories per day. A low-carb diet is generally considered one with less than 150g of carbs a day, making up <30% of total calories. A low-carb diet is not designed to induce ketosis.
If I’m doing keto do I still need to count calories?
Yes and no. For some people simply cutting out all the carbs lowers their total caloric intake low enough to lose weight. For others they still need to focus on eating less and should keep track of their calories. Even the first group of people, however, would benefit from logging their food intake at least occasionally to get an idea of how many calories they’re eating and what the macro-nutrient breakdown is. Although it’s more difficult, you can still gain fat on a ketogenic diet so you can’t go hog wild on things like bacon and cheese.
Vegetables are high in carbs, should I stop eating them?
No, absolutely not. US nutritional values show vegetables as being high in carbs, but most of those carbs are in the form of fiber. (EU and most other labels show fiber as a separate category). Fiber isn’t broken down and absorbed by your body so it should not be counted towards your carb total. For example, one cup of Avocado cubes has about 10g of carbs, but 7 of them are fiber so you’d only count 3g towards your daily carb total. Most vegetables are also low calorie so they’re good filler foods. They’re also full of necessary nutrients.
Can I drink alcohol on keto?
Yes, you can, just watch the carbs in your beverage of choice. In that respect, spirits (whiskey, vodka, etc) and dry wine are more keto-friendly than beer, sweet wine, or sugary cocktails. Drinking won’t kick you out of ketosis, but will slow down or delay your weight loss progress. Also, many keto dieters report drastic reduction of alcohol tolerance and heavier hangovers.
Will keto work without all that fat?
To a point. The rule of thumb is to try and get about 1g of protein per pound of lean body mass (LBM), keep your net carbs lower than 50g per day, and get the rest of your calories from dietary fat. (Protein=4 Kcal/g, Carbs=4 Kcal/g and Fat=9 Kcal/g) Some people may need to go lower with their carb intake to reach ketosis and people trying to add muscle may want to go higher with their protein intake. Fat is also important because it contains valuable nutrients, it helps with satiety, and it makes food taste better.

The kitchen is the heart of the home, but it's also the place that can make or break you on the weight loss front. If you're on a quest to slim down, do these nine things in your kitchen.

Make fruits as accessible as a bag of chips: Wash, cut up, and store fruits such as grapes, melon, kiwi, pineapple, and apples in reusable containers in the fridge so they're easy to grab. Make sure they're right up front at eye level so they're the first thing you see when you open the fridge door.
Prepare a big container of salad: Having a salad before dinner is a great way to fill you up so you eat less of the main course, but preparing a salad every night takes so much time that it's tempting to skip out. Ensure you get a bowl of greens every night by making an enormous bowl of salad at the beginning of the week. You're sure to eat a salad with dinner if it's already made — just scoop out a bowl, top with vinaigrette, and enjoy.
Have measuring cups and spoons on the counter: Measuring your food will keep portions in check since overestimating serving sizes is a huge reason people don't lose weight. Seeing measuring spoons and cups on your kitchen counter will be a visual reminder not to forget to use them.

Keep reading to find out other ways your kitchen can help you lose weight.

Pre-make snack packs: You know what happens when you eat chips or crackers out of the box — you practically end up polishing off the entire package! Take your favorite healthy snacks such as mixed nuts, popcorn, cheese, and fresh fruit, grab some Ziploc baggies, and make some 100-calorie or 150-calorie snack packs you can keep in your cupboard or fridge.
Ditch the unhealthy foods: Your hubby and kids might be fans of an occasional can of soda, bowl of cookie dough ice cream, or Hershey's Kiss, but if those foods are within your reach, you're bound to crave them. Throw out or give away the junk because if it's not in your kitchen, you can't be tempted to eat it.
Use smaller-sized plates: When we prepare a plate of food, we feel the need to fill it up completely. If you start out with a smaller-sized salad plate, there's only so much you can pile on, so you'll end up consuming fewer calories.
Freeze fruits and veggies: Buy larger bags of fruits and veggies at the store and wash, cut, and store them in baggies in the freezer. You'll not only save money when you buy in bulk, but you'll also have them on hand to add to your smoothies, yogurt, pasta dishes, soups, and omelets.
Double or even triple the recipe: Whether you're making soup, roasted veggies, quinoa salad, or something else for dinner, don't just make enough for one meal. Package the leftovers in containers you can easily grab for the next few days' meals. If your lunch or dinner is already prepared, you won't have to resort to unhealthy takeout.

Put food away before you sit down to eat: After you've cooked up an amazing vegan mac and cheese, serve yourself an appropriate serving size and then wrap it up and put it in the fridge. If you leave it out, you're more likely to go back for unnecessary seconds or thirds. Out of sight means off your hips.

Get Rid of Belly Fat to Fight Cancer

Are you a having a hard time zipping up a pair of once baggy pants?

This isn’t just a sign that you need to buy a bigger size. It also may be a sign that you need to pay more attention to your health.
An expanding waistline can increase your chances for cancer.
Studies suggest that a trim tummy is just as important as having a healthy weight or Body Mass Index (BMI). That jiggle in the tummy increases your chances of getting colorectal cancer and possibly pancreatic, breast (after menopause) and uterine cancers, says the American Institute for Cancer Research (AICR).
“It’s not just fat directly under the skin,” says Sally Scroggs, M.S., R.D., L.D., health education manager in M. D. Anderson’s Cancer Prevention Center. “A wide waist also is a sign that fat may be growing around important organs, like the pancreas.”
Belly fat may increase insulin in the body
Extra belly fat causes your body to make too much insulin. High amounts of insulin cause your body to produce too many cells, which can lead to cancer.
Belly fat also can do bad things to sex hormones, like estrogen, which may increase your chances of developing breast cancer.
Measure your waist to check for health
The AICR suggests that women aim for a 31.5-inch waist or below and men a 37-inch waist or below. Follow the steps below to see how you measure up.
1. Place a tape measure around your waist at the narrowest point between the bottom of your ribs and the top of your hipbone.
2. Make sure the tape is snug but doesn’t squeeze your skin.
3. Measure your waist after breathing out.
Another important measurement is your waist-to-hip ratio. To get this number, place the tape measure loosely around the largest area of your hips. This area is usually around your buttocks. Take note of this number. Now, divide your waist measurement by your hip measurement to get your waist-to-hip ratio. Men should keep their ratio below 0.95 and women below 0.80.
A healthy BMI is in the 18.5 to 24.9 range. Normally, if your waist measurement or waist-to-hip ratio is higher than recommended, your BMI also would be above the suggested weight range. However, it is possible to have a normal BMI and still have a high waist measurement or waist-to-hip ratio. If this is the case, doctors still would consider your chances of getting cancer to be higher than normal.
If you’ve got a muscular body, it is possible to have a normal waist measurement or waist-to-hip ratio and an above normal BMI number. In this case, your doctor may look at your total body fat to decide if your chances of getting cancer are higher than normal.
Stay lean as possible around the waist
“Keeping a lean tummy is important for everyone at every age,” Scroggs says.
If your resolution this year is to tighten those abs, it’s as easy as staying active every day, and choosing the right types and amount of food.
Try the diet tips below:
• Cut 100 calories from your daily diet
• Reduce the amount of sugar you eat
• Eat modest amounts of waist-friendly foods like nuts, beans, green vegetables, low-fat dairy, eggs, lean meats, whole-grain breads and cereal, and berries

10 Causes of Obesity


Obesity
Obesity

1. Sleep debt.
 Getting too little sleep can increase body weight. Today’s People’s get less shut-eye than ever.
2. Pollution. Hormones control body weight. And many of today’s pollutants affect our hormones.
3. Air conditioning. You have to burn calories if your environment is too hot or too cold for comfort. But more people than ever live and work in temperature-controlled homes and offices.
4. Decreased smoking. Smoking reduces weight. Peoples smoke much less than they used to.
5. Medicine. Many different drugs — including contraceptives, steroid hormones, diabetes drugs, some antidepressants, and blood pressure drugs — can cause weight gain. Use of these drugs is on the upswing.
6. Population age, ethnicity. Middle-aged people and Hispanic-Peoples tend to be more obese than young people. Middle-aged are getting older and more Hispanic.
7. Older moms. There’s some evidence that the older a woman is when she gives birth, the higher her child’s risk of obesity. Women are giving birth at older and older ages.
8. Ancestors’ environment. Some influences may go back two generations. Environmental changes that made a grandparent obese may “through a fetally driven positive feedback loop” visit obesity on the grandchildren.

9. Obesity linked to fertility.
 There’s some evidence obese people are more fertile than lean ones. If obesity has a genetic component, the percentage of obese people in the population should increase.
10. Unions of obese spouses. Obese women tend to marry obese men. If there are fewer thin people around — and if obesity has a genetic component — there will be still more obese people in the next generation.

Ketogenic Diet: Best Weight Loss Program

In my opinion, the best weight loss program for most people is a ketogenic diet. That’s because a ketogenic diet addresses, and in most cases, fixes the underlying cause of weight gain: a hormonal imbalance.
Notice that I did NOT say that people gain weight because they don’t exercise and they eat too much. I believe a lack of energy to exercise and overeating are symptoms of an underlying hormonal imbalance in the way the body uses insulin.
In other words, if your hormones, and specifically your blood sugar and insulin, are out of whack, you will be more likely to experience extreme hunger and overeat. You’ll gain weight, and energy levels will be lower, which will make exercising seem more of a chore.
As the ongoing arguments in the various “best weight loss program” camps can attest, yes, other factors are involved, but the primary fat storage hormone in the body is insulin, and I think it’s the best place to start to address a weight problem.
To put it simply, the best weight loss program is one that manages insulin. Let’s see how insulin works and why it’s so important to control it.

Why We Get Fat: Insulin, Glucose and Fat Storage
Insulin is a hormone which is released in the body in response to blood sugar fluctuations. (Blood sugar is also called blood glucose, as glucose is the primary sugar used in the body).
When blood glucose increases, insulin is released by the pancreas to move the glucose from the bloodstream into the cells where it can be burned for cellular fuel.
More importantly, if glucose is available for the cells to burn, they will burn it first, before they burn stored fat. Keep that in mind.
If the body cells are already full of glucose and can’t take in any more, the body converts any excess energy into fatty acids, and stores them in the fat cells.
Now, normally, the body would later access this stored fat for fuel when food becomes unavailable. However, if insulin levels have become chronically high, the fat stored in the cells can’t be broken down for fuel. In other words, high insulin levels will keep the fat stored, and the body will be dependent on glucose only for fuel.
Since the body can’t store much glycogen (glucose stored as groups of molecules) and it can’t get to its fat stores because of high insulin, it becomes very dependent on the glucose energy coming in from food.
See how that can ramp up the need to eat?

What Causes Insulin Levels to Increase?
The logical questions, then, are:
what causes insulin levels to increase?
what keeps insulin levels high?
The answer is chronically high carbohydrate consumption.
Carbohydrates are broken down in the gut and eventually turn into blood sugar. And it doesn't matter if you eat a simple carbohydrate or a complex carbohydrate. Both types turn into blood sugar in the body.
And when excess sugar comes in from our food, insulin has to be released to move it to the cells. If high levels of carbohydrates are eaten, then the body has to release lots of insulin to move the high levels of blood sugar created. The cells get bombarded with insulin, knocking at the cell door, trying to get inside with another load of sugar.
Too Many Cookies…
Imagine what would happen if you got a delivery of 1000 boxes of cookies every day. Eventually, your house would fill to the top with cookie boxes, until you couldn't fit any more in.
What do you do at that point? Well, you have to tell the delivery guy NO.
That’s just what your cells do to the insulin delivery system. Each cell “shuts it doors” or scientifically speaking, it downloads its receptors for insulin. The cells turn down their ability to hear, so they can ignore the insulin knock. There’s just no place to store any more delivered glucose.
As you can imagine, when the cells start saying NO (scientists say that the cells become insulin resistant), excess glucose starts piling up at the door of the cells.
Insulin then has to go store the excess glucose in the fat cells as fatty acids instead. But, this solution doesn’t work forever.
Eventually the fat cells get full too, and turn down their ability to listen to insulin. Now, the excess blood sugar starts piling up in the blood stream.
At this point, you’ve probably developed symptoms of a condition called Metabolic Syndrome, which might include high blood pressure, weight gain, especially around the middle, high triglycerides, and elevated cholesterol.
Next thing you know, a doctor tells you that your blood sugar is high, and hands out a diagnosis of diabetes and a plan for diabetes treatment.
So, as you now understand, the best weight loss program is one which lowers blood sugar and circulating insulin levels.
This is why I insist that a ketogenic diet is the best weight loss program. It does both.
Carbohydrate intake on a ketogenic diet is low, which allows the cells to retain their sensitivity to insulin. Your hormones stay in balance, hunger is diminished, the cells can burn fat for fuel, which provides more energy. The body can access its stored fat, you lose weight, and you have lots of fuel for activity. Exercising becomes fun, instead of being a chore.
And there’s more. Exercise, especially high intensity exercise, uses up the stored glycogen in your muscle, and this results in your muscles cells being even more insulin sensitive. Now the circle is moving in the right direction. So, in summary, the the best weight loss program is one which:
Carb intake is low to keep blood sugar and insulin levels in the normal range
Exercise is included to use excess energy stores and keep muscle cells insulin sensitive.
ketogenic diet plan along with a high intensity interval training program fits the bill, and is the best weight loss program, AND the best health improvement program you can follow.
